Mauricio Sierra studied dramatic arts and theatre. In his work, the body has become a constant support and object of research, being, at the same time, the territory that is constructed and revealed. The impulse to find points of conjunction that cause the languages of dance, theatre and performance to overflow has driven his creation processes, wherein he explores contemporary languages through strategies that are articulated in non-conventional spaces. His pieces highlight the decision to build walking-based practices that address presence and imminent transformation. During the last few years, Sierra has collaborated in the direction and interpretation of projects in Colombia and Spain, in important spaces and events such as the Teatre Nacional de Catalunya, El Graner, Sismògraf, Fira Mediterrània and Es Baluard. In the latter he participates as assistant stage director for Robert Wilson’s Ubu project.
